What is the role of the left hemisphere in language according to the Wernicke-Geschwind model?

The Wernicke-Geschwind model suggests that the left hemisphere is responsible for language comprehension and production, with the posterior superior temporal gyrus being important for understanding speech and the posterior inferior frontal gyrus for producing speech.
